Description
Discover the perfect blend of tradition and craftsmanship with the Thomann 33E VN Europe Double Bass 4/4, designed for both seasoned performers and aspiring musicians. This full-sized upright bass offers a rich, resonant sound courtesy of its solid spruce top and flat, solid maple back. The meticulous construction ensures a balanced tonal quality, making it an ideal companion for both orchestral and solo performances.
The round ebony fingerboard provides a smooth playing experience, while the Tyrolean machine heads offer precise tuning stability. Whether you're playing jazz, classical, or rockabilly, this double bass adapts effortlessly to your style, thanks to its versatile setup in the Thomann specialist string workshop in Germany. Each bass is individually adjusted to meet the demands of your preferred genre, ensuring you receive an instrument that's ready to perform.
Enhancing its playability, the height-adjustable endpin allows for a customizable fit, ensuring comfort during extended practice or performance sessions. Outfitted with Artino SN-180 strings, this bass delivers a robust and dynamic sound, while the included Bellacura care set keeps your instrument in pristine condition.
Key Features:
- Size: 4/4
- Solid spruce top
- Flat, solid maple back
- Round ebony fingerboard
- Tyrolean machine heads
- Height adjustable endpin
- Scale length approx. 108 cm
- Artino SN-180 strings
- Set up in the Thomann specialist string workshop, Germany
- Includes Bellacura care set with microfibre cloth and polish

Reviews
PROS
-
Produces full and clear sound, excellent for both classical and jazz music
-
Significant improvement in sound quality after a few months of playing
-
Great value for a full-sized double bass at its price point
-
Solid construction with clear and even finish
-
Ebony fingerboard fits well with the neck for smooth playability
-
Can hold its own in an orchestra or accompany other instruments without amplification
-
Offers a better sound compared to many more expensive 3/4 size basses
-
Comes with personalized setup adjustments by Thomann luthiers
CONS
-
Quality and materials used can vary between units
-
Some models have a wobbly base when resting on its side
-
Rubber tip on endpin degrades quickly
-
E string lacks power, especially for a 4/4 bass
-
Initial sound emission can be challenging, requires time to improve
-
Spruce top thickness is a bit excessive, typical of Romanian instruments
